What Key Features Should You Look for When Selecting a Dehumidifier for Hydroponics?

When selecting the best dehumidifier for hydroponics, there are several key features to consider:

  • Capacity: The capacity of a dehumidifier is measured in pints per day and indicates the amount of moisture it can remove from the air. For hydroponic setups, it is essential to choose a unit with adequate capacity to handle the humidity levels in your grow space, particularly during peak growth periods.
  • Humidity Control: Look for a dehumidifier that offers precise humidity control settings, allowing you to set specific humidity levels ideal for your plants. This feature ensures that you can maintain optimal conditions for growth and prevent issues like mold or mildew.
  • Energy Efficiency: An energy-efficient dehumidifier can save you money on electricity bills while still effectively managing humidity. Models with an Energy Star rating are typically designed to use less energy while maintaining performance, which is beneficial for long-term hydroponic operations.
  • Portability: Depending on the size of your hydroponic setup, you may want a dehumidifier that is easy to move. Portable units can be relocated as needed to target specific areas of high humidity, providing flexibility in managing your environment.
  • Noise Level: Consider the noise level of the dehumidifier, especially if your hydroponic garden is located in a living space. Quiet models can operate without causing disturbances, allowing you to maintain a peaceful environment while your plants thrive.
  • Water Tank Size: The size of the water tank determines how often you will need to empty it. A larger tank means less frequent maintenance and can be especially helpful in larger hydroponic systems where humidity levels are consistently high.
  • Auto-Restart Feature: An auto-restart feature is useful in case of power outages, as it allows the unit to resume operation automatically once power is restored. This ensures that your humidity control is not interrupted, which is crucial for maintaining a stable environment for your plants.
  • Continuous Drain Option: Many hydroponic growers prefer dehumidifiers that offer a continuous drain option, allowing for a direct connection to a drain or sink. This feature eliminates the need to manually empty the tank and ensures consistent humidity management without interruptions.

How Does Dehumidifier Capacity Impact Hydroponic Growth?

  • Humidity Control: The dehumidifier’s capacity directly affects its ability to maintain optimal humidity levels in a hydroponic environment.
  • Plant Health: Appropriate dehumidification can prevent mold and mildew, which are detrimental to plant health and growth.
  • System Efficiency: The right capacity ensures the hydroponic system operates efficiently, minimizing energy consumption while maximizing plant output.

Humidity Control: A dehumidifier’s capacity is typically measured in pints per day, indicating how much moisture it can remove from the air. In hydroponic systems, maintaining a specific humidity range is crucial for plant transpiration and nutrient uptake. A dehumidifier with adequate capacity can quickly adapt to changes in environmental conditions, ensuring that humidity levels remain stable and conducive to plant growth.

Plant Health: High humidity levels can lead to problems such as fungal infections and root rot, which can hinder plant development and yield. By using a dehumidifier with the right capacity, growers can effectively reduce excess moisture, creating a healthier environment for plants. This is particularly essential during the flowering and fruiting stages, where humidity levels need to be carefully managed to prevent disease.

System Efficiency: The efficiency of a hydroponic system can be significantly influenced by the dehumidifier’s capacity. A dehumidifier that is too small may run continuously, leading to higher energy costs and less effective humidity control. Conversely, one that is too large can cycle on and off too frequently, causing fluctuations that can stress plants. Selecting a dehumidifier with the best capacity for the specific hydroponic setup ensures that energy use is optimized while maintaining healthy growth conditions.

How Do Each of These Dehumidifiers Meet Hydroponic Needs?

The best dehumidifiers for hydroponic systems are designed to effectively manage humidity levels, ensuring optimal plant growth and preventing mold and mildew.

  • Desiccant Dehumidifiers: These dehumidifiers use a hygroscopic material to absorb moisture from the air without the need for a compressor.
  • Refrigerant Dehumidifiers: These utilize a cooling coil to condense moisture from the air, making them effective in larger spaces with higher humidity levels.
  • Compact Dehumidifiers: These smaller units are ideal for tight spaces and provide efficient moisture removal while being portable and easy to operate.
  • Smart Dehumidifiers: Equipped with Wi-Fi connectivity, these dehumidifiers allow for remote monitoring and control, making them convenient for hydroponic setups.

Desiccant Dehumidifiers: These units are particularly beneficial in cooler environments where traditional refrigerant models may struggle. They operate quietly and can work continuously without the need for a defrost cycle, making them suitable for consistent humidity control in hydroponic systems.

Refrigerant Dehumidifiers: These are known for their efficiency in larger hydroponic setups where humidity levels can become excessively high. They are capable of handling significant volumes of air, making them ideal for expansive grow rooms and offering rapid moisture removal.

Compact Dehumidifiers: Perfect for small hydroponic systems or individual plant setups, these units are lightweight and easy to move. They are user-friendly and provide adequate humidity control without taking up much space, making them a practical choice for hobbyists.

Smart Dehumidifiers: These advanced units integrate modern technology that allows users to monitor humidity levels and adjust settings via smartphone apps. This feature is particularly useful for growers who want to maintain optimal conditions remotely, ensuring that their plants thrive at all times.

What Common Mistakes Should You Avoid When Choosing a Dehumidifier for Hydroponics?

  • Ignoring the Size of the Space: Selecting a dehumidifier that is not appropriately sized for your grow area can lead to inadequate humidity control.
  • Overlooking the Humidity Level Requirements: Failing to consider the specific humidity needs of your plants can result in either over-dehumidification or insufficient moisture.
  • Choosing Inefficient Models: Opting for a dehumidifier that consumes too much energy can increase operational costs and reduce profitability.
  • Neglecting Maintenance Requirements: Ignoring the maintenance needs of your dehumidifier can lead to reduced efficiency and lifespan of the unit.
  • Disregarding Noise Levels: Selecting a noisy dehumidifier can disturb the growing environment and create an unpleasant atmosphere.

Ignoring the size of the space can lead to inadequate humidity control, as a dehumidifier that is too small will struggle to lower moisture levels, while one that is too large may cause fluctuations in humidity that can stress plants. It’s crucial to measure the square footage of your grow area and choose a unit that matches the recommended capacity for that size.

Overlooking the humidity level requirements can result in either over-dehumidification, which can dry out plants too much, or insufficient moisture removal, leading to mold and mildew growth. Understanding the optimal humidity levels for your specific hydroponic crops is vital for selecting a model that can maintain those conditions effectively.

Choosing inefficient models may save money upfront but can significantly increase your energy bills over time. Look for dehumidifiers with energy efficiency ratings and features such as auto-humidistats that optimize power usage based on current humidity levels.

Neglecting maintenance requirements is a common oversight; regular cleaning and filter changes are essential to keep the unit running efficiently. A dehumidifier that is not properly maintained may not work effectively, leading to increased humidity levels that can harm your plants.

Disregarding noise levels can create an unpleasant atmosphere in your growing space, especially if you spend significant time there. Selecting a quieter model can enhance your working environment while still effectively managing humidity levels.
